Etymology

The name ‘Kesso’ derives from the Fula language, where it is associated with the concept of royalty and leadership.

Linguistic family: Niger-Congo > Atlantic-Congo > Atlantic > Northern > Senegambian > Fula-Wolof

Cultural context

In Fulani culture, names often reflect the values and aspirations of the community. ‘Kesso’ as ‘queen’ signifies leadership and dignity, traits highly valued in Fulani society.

Symbolism

The name ‘Kesso’ symbolises leadership, strength, and the esteemed status of women in Fulani culture.
